Ottawa rallied to nip Haskell, 51-49.
The Lady Braves hit three free throws in the final 26 seconds for the victory. Amber Ramsey hit two charities with 26 seconds left to give Ottawa a 50-49 lead.
Shauna McClure hit one of two free throws for a 51-49 lead with 14 seconds remaining.
The game was tight throughout with seven ties and eight lead changes. Ottawa led 27-24 at halftime.
Ottawa opened the second half with a 4-0 spurt to grab its largest lead of the game at 31-24 with 19:21 left in the second half.
Haskell scored seven stright points to tie it at 31-31 and later took a 39-33 lead, the Indians’ largest lead with 11:42 remaining.
Ottawa tied it at 41-41 on a free throw by Morgan Boore. The lead switched back-and-forth over the final seven minutes.
Shauna McClure snapped out of a scoring slump with 18 points and two steals. She fired in four treys. Amber Ramsey had a double-double with 10 points and 11 rebounds. She also had six assists and three blocks.
Angelic Frazier had nine rebounds off of the bench and two blocked shots.
Ottawa (5-9) plays 6 p.m. Saturday in an exhibition game in Kansas City, Mo., against NCAA Division II opponent Rockhurst University.
